commit: 28ed0322b4d5093823112791eae7bd8e32177763
Author: orbea <orbea <AT> riseup <DOT> net>
AuthorDate: Mon Apr 17 19:45:46 2023 +0000
Commit: orbea <orbea <AT> riseup <DOT> net>
CommitDate: Mon Apr 17 19:47:32 2023 +0000
URL: https://gitweb.gentoo.org/repo/proj/libressl.git/commit/?id=28ed0322
dev-libs/efl: add 1.26.3-r1
Signed-off-by: orbea <orbea <AT> riseup.net>
dev-libs/efl/Manifest | 2 +-
dev-libs/efl/{efl-1.26.2.ebuild => efl-1.26.3-r1.ebuild} | 15 ++++++++-------
dev-libs/efl/metadata.xml | 1 -
3 files changed, 9 insertions(+), 9 deletions(-)
diff --git a/dev-libs/efl/Manifest b/dev-libs/efl/Manifest
index 0a70299..35ae7b6 100644
--- a/dev-libs/efl/Manifest
+++ b/dev-libs/efl/Manifest
@@ -1 +1 @@
-DIST efl-1.26.2.tar.xz 168537016 BLAKE2B
b7ca59dbcd483edf31e68aae4df512a195a8239935febf8497ce039eb18696ca84e4f6d0206818c84f6e1f625abf3e730fc812304459e5615feca2c3fa07092c
SHA512
d8478b6f197600c5abb7e2fcc030f8938e6726dde5e1947df4b042e6e9c77b0f31770b6b86a76ee2be52bf5354e02716bd7e5daf0771d149004d9447e432dc32
+DIST efl-1.26.3.tar.xz 168540684 BLAKE2B
aeb0215b9cdce9ca10550c698df4985ff9557c3c400c3a300887148d04a8900f04c7200473e5fce1d3021378be1e664e9364d171ec09c4fc488b4ec758722ea5
SHA512
9801ee8bc963786962d87af56d532d3f019bc18a91924d2ef84934dcd0ae30452d858db93c33964f2bff9af2f3c8feb9927f7281ead4a8993ed622cd0cf2c514
diff --git a/dev-libs/efl/efl-1.26.2.ebuild b/dev-libs/efl/efl-1.26.3-r1.ebuild
similarity index 98%
rename from dev-libs/efl/efl-1.26.2.ebuild
rename to dev-libs/efl/efl-1.26.3-r1.ebuild
index 4835267..55de37b 100644
--- a/dev-libs/efl/efl-1.26.2.ebuild
+++ b/dev-libs/efl/efl-1.26.3-r1.ebuild
@@ -46,10 +46,10 @@ RDEPEND="${LUA_DEPS}
dev-libs/libinput:=
net-misc/curl
media-libs/giflib:=
- media-libs/libpng:0=
+ media-libs/libjpeg-turbo:=
+ media-libs/libpng:=
sys-apps/dbus
sys-libs/zlib
- virtual/jpeg
X? (
!opengl? ( media-libs/mesa[egl(+),gles2] )
media-libs/freetype
@@ -109,7 +109,7 @@ RDEPEND="${LUA_DEPS}
svg? ( gnome-base/librsvg:2 )
system-lz4? ( app-arch/lz4:= )
systemd? ( sys-apps/systemd:= )
- tiff? ( media-libs/tiff )
+ tiff? ( media-libs/tiff:= )
tslib? ( x11-libs/tslib:= )
unwind? ( sys-libs/libunwind:= )
v4l? ( media-libs/libv4l )
@@ -124,12 +124,17 @@ RDEPEND="${LUA_DEPS}
xpresent? ( x11-libs/libXpresent )
zeroconf? ( net-dns/avahi )"
DEPEND="${RDEPEND}
+ X? ( x11-base/xorg-proto )
wayland? ( dev-libs/wayland-protocols )"
BDEPEND="${PYTHON_DEPS}
virtual/pkgconfig
nls? ( sys-devel/gettext )
wayland? ( dev-util/wayland-scanner )"
+PATCHES=(
+ "${FILESDIR}"/${PN}-1.26.2-libressl.patch
+)
+
pkg_setup() {
# Deprecated, provided for backward-compatibility. Everything is moved
to libefreet.so.
QA_FLAGS_IGNORED="/usr/$(get_libdir)/libefreet_trash.so.${PV}
@@ -138,10 +143,6 @@ pkg_setup() {
python-any-r1_pkg_setup
}
-PATCHES=(
- "${FILESDIR}"/${P}-libressl.patch
-)
-
src_prepare() {
default
diff --git a/dev-libs/efl/metadata.xml b/dev-libs/efl/metadata.xml
index 7d08658..44684ed 100644
--- a/dev-libs/efl/metadata.xml
+++ b/dev-libs/efl/metadata.xml
@@ -15,7 +15,6 @@
<flag name="fribidi">Enable bidirectional text support</flag>
<flag name="glib">Enable <pkg>dev-libs/glib</pkg> support</flag>
<flag name="harfbuzz">Enable complex text shaping and layout support</flag>
- <flag name="heif">Enable HEIF image loader</flag>
<flag name="hyphen">Enable text hyphenation support</flag>
<flag name="ibus">Enable Intelligent Input Bus</flag>
<flag name="ico">Enable Ico image loader</flag>